Comprehending the Mechanics of Door Mortise Hinges
Door mortise joints are designed to fit into a mortise or recess cut into the edge of the door and the door frame. This type of joint is extensively valued for its tidy, flush look when set up, as it enables the hinge to be nearly invisible when the door is shut. Mortising the door and framework supplies a snug fit for the joint, boosting the door's stability and strength.
Advantages of Door Mortise Hinges:
Appearances: Mortise pivots offer a sleek and tidy look, as they are installed right into the door and frame, making them virtually unseen when the door is closed.
Sturdiness: The snug suit the door and frame provides a steady and resilient link, reducing the chance of sagging with time.
Safety: Mortise hinges are tough to damage because of their recessed installment, offering an added layer of protection to your home.
Exploring Non-Mortise Door Hinges
Non-mortise door hinges, on the other hand, are developed for simplicity of installment without the need for cutting a mortise into the door or frame. These hinges are installed on the surface, making them an excellent selection for DIY projects or applications where a quick installation is chosen.
While non-mortise door hinges offer simplicity and benefit in setup, it's important to evaluate these benefits against the particular needs and conditions of your project. Unlike their mortise equivalents, non-mortise joints do not require the door or frame to be cut out, that makes them specifically ideal for jobs where protecting the integrity of the door and frame is vital. Furthermore, the flexibility of non-mortise door hinges makes them an attractive alternative for lightweight doors or interior applications where the visual charm of a flush finish is not a key issue. However, for larger doors or areas that call for improved security, the durable nature of mortise hinges may be more suitable, regardless of the extra job involved in their setup.
Advantages of Non-Mortise Door Hinges:
Easy Installation: With no requirement for mortising, non-mortise joints can be set up promptly and easily, conserving effort and time.
Versatility: Non-mortise hinges are functional and can be used on a range of door types, consisting of indoor doors, cabinet doors, and shutters.
Economical: Typically, non-mortise joints are more affordable than mortise hinges, making them a budget-friendly choice for lots of home owners.
Choosing the Right Hinge for Your Doors
When deciding between door mortise hinges and non-mortise door hinges, consider the following factors:
Application: Determine where and how the hinge will certainly be made use of. Mortise joints are suitable for hefty doors needing a protected and long lasting hinge, while non-mortise hinges appropriate for lighter doors and easier setups.
Visual appeals: If the look of the joint is a concern, mortise hinges supply a even more seamless appearance. Nevertheless, non-mortise hinges are readily available in numerous finishes to match your décor.
Installment: Consider your skill degree and the tools available. Non-mortise joints are much more DIY-friendly, whereas mortise joints may call for more advanced devices and techniques for installment.
